
Worked on the sparcs-kaist/taxi-back repository, delivering six features over three months focused on backend modernization, event configuration, and API clarity. Migrated core modules such as the ban system and reporting services to TypeScript and ES Modules, improving maintainability and onboarding. Enhanced the auto-processing and settlement lifecycle by refactoring scheduling logic, resolving race conditions, and clarifying API documentation. Introduced dynamic event configuration via environment variables and improved event timing controls for seasonal features. Emphasized code consistency, asynchronous programming, and robust configuration management using JavaScript, TypeScript, and Node.js, resulting in a more reliable and adaptable backend system without recorded bug fixes.
March 2025 monthly summary for sparcs-kaist/taxi-back focused on event reliability, runtime configurability, and code robustness. Delivered two major features with clear business value and prepared groundwork for future event-driven improvements.
March 2025 monthly summary for sparcs-kaist/taxi-back focused on event reliability, runtime configurability, and code robustness. Delivered two major features with clear business value and prepared groundwork for future event-driven improvements.
February 2025: Delivered API/docs clarity for the Room Search API and a comprehensive overhaul of the auto-processing/auto-settlement lifecycle in taxi-back, stabilizing scheduling, race-condition handling, and event emission. This work improves reliability, determinism, and maintainability, enabling faster integration and reducing settlement risk. Demonstrated strong TS migration, atomic updates, and improved developer experience.
February 2025: Delivered API/docs clarity for the Room Search API and a comprehensive overhaul of the auto-processing/auto-settlement lifecycle in taxi-back, stabilizing scheduling, race-condition handling, and event emission. This work improves reliability, determinism, and maintainability, enabling faster integration and reducing settlement risk. Demonstrated strong TS migration, atomic updates, and improved developer experience.
Month 2024-11 – Delivered TypeScript migrations and ES Module modernization for core taxi-back features, significantly enhancing reliability, maintainability, and onboarding. Focus areas included Ban System modernization and TS migration (ban.ts, mongo.ts) and Email Template/Reporting Service modernization (reportEmailPage) with ES Module alignment. No explicit critical bug fixes recorded this month; emphasis on feature delivery and code modernization across the following repository: sparcs-kaist/taxi-back.
Month 2024-11 – Delivered TypeScript migrations and ES Module modernization for core taxi-back features, significantly enhancing reliability, maintainability, and onboarding. Focus areas included Ban System modernization and TS migration (ban.ts, mongo.ts) and Email Template/Reporting Service modernization (reportEmailPage) with ES Module alignment. No explicit critical bug fixes recorded this month; emphasis on feature delivery and code modernization across the following repository: sparcs-kaist/taxi-back.

Overview of all repositories you've contributed to across your timeline